Rooms: 1,920 Rooms; 96 King
rooms, 1,824 Double rooms (2 double beds). 1,344 rooms are designated as non-smoking and
96 rooms are disabled-accessible. Typical room is 260 square feet, has a vanity area with
sink, a separate bathroom, and a table and chairs. Deluxe views overlook the pools and
themed courtyards.

Child Care Services: KinderCare
offers in-room and drop-off child care services. Reservations should be made 24 hours in
advance at (407) 287-5444. Resort guests can also use the children's activity centers at
the Wilderness Lodge, the Polynesian Resort, Yacht and Beach Club Resorts, and the
Boardwalk Inn.

Recreation: Two outdoor heated swimming pools (Calypso Pool and Piano Pool), a
kiddie pool, video arcade room (Note'able Games) and playground, access to five
championship Disney golf courses, located next door to Blizzard Beach, Disney's newest
water park. All-Star Music guests can pay a one-time fee for unlimited boat rentals at the
nearby Caribbean Beach Resort.
Shopping: Maestro Mickey's
Gifts and Sundries is located in Melody Hall. It features character merchandise, men's,
women's and children's themed sports-wear, Disney souvenirs, snacks, packaged liquor and
sundries.
